Askar Beshimov, the ambassador of Kyrgyzstan to India, paid a visit to Chennai on Saturday. The Kyrgyz-India business forum was attended by him. The primary purpose of his two-day visit to the southern state (December 21–22) was the Kyrgyz-Indian business forum, according to the Kyrgyzstan Ministry of Foreign Affairs.
During his tour to the Chennai port, the ambassador mentioned the possibility of using it for trade with the Kyrgyz Republic. Beshimov also visited “Medimix,” one of the leading producers of herbal and therapeutic goods.
“The event was organized by the Embassy of the Kyrgyz Republic in India jointly with the Indian Economic Trade Organization (IETO),” according to an official press release.
